Style and Design: Finding Your Perfect Match

Chandeliers come in a vast array of styles, from classic and traditional to modern and contemporary. Understanding the different styles will help you narrow down your options and find a chandelier that reflects your personal taste.

  • Modern Chandeliers: Characterized by clean lines, geometric shapes, and minimalist designs. These chandeliers often feature sleek metals like brushed nickel or chrome and may incorporate LED lighting for energy efficiency.
  • Farmhouse Chandeliers: Evoke a rustic and charming feel, often incorporating natural materials like wood, iron, and rope. These chandeliers can add warmth and character to any space.
  • Crystal Chandeliers: Exude elegance and sophistication, featuring sparkling crystals that reflect light beautifully. They range from traditional, ornate designs to more modern, streamlined versions. They can be a statement piece in a dining room or foyer.
  • Sputnik Chandeliers: A mid-century modern design featuring multiple arms radiating from a central sphere, creating a starburst effect. Great for adding a touch of retro flair.
  • Drum Chandeliers: Feature a cylindrical shade, often made of fabric or metal, that surrounds the light source. They offer a more subtle and contemporary look.

Popular Finishes: Matching Your Decor

The finish of your chandelier is another important consideration. Popular finishes include:

  • Black: Offers a bold and dramatic look, working well in modern and industrial-inspired spaces.
  • Brushed Nickel: A versatile and neutral finish that complements a wide range of decor styles.
  • Gold: Adds a touch of luxury and warmth, working well in traditional and glam settings.
  • Bronze: Provides a warm and earthy tone, often used in farmhouse and rustic designs.
  • Silver: A classic and elegant finish that complements both traditional and contemporary styles.

Size and Placement: Ensuring a Perfect Fit

Choosing the right size chandelier for your room is crucial. A chandelier that is too small will look insignificant, while one that is too large will overwhelm the space.

Dining Room: For dining rooms, the chandelier should be approximately one-half to two-thirds the width of the table. It should be hung about 30-36 inches above the table. Consider a brushed nickel dining room chandelier for a modern touch.

Living Room: In living rooms, the size of the chandelier should be proportionate to the size of the room. A good rule of thumb is to add the length and width of the room in feet, and that number will be the approximate diameter of the chandelier in inches.

Foyer: A foyer chandelier can make a grand statement. For a two-story foyer, the chandelier should be large enough to be seen from both levels.

Kitchen: Chandeliers can be used in kitchens above islands or breakfast nooks. Consider a smaller, more understated chandelier to avoid overpowering the space.

Functionality: Lighting Your Way

Beyond aesthetics, consider the functionality of your chandelier.

  • LED Chandeliers: Energy-efficient and long-lasting, LED chandeliers are a great choice for those looking to save money on their energy bills.
  • Dimmable Chandeliers: Allow you to adjust the brightness of the light to create the perfect ambiance. Many modern options are dimmable and come with a remote.
  • Chandeliers for High Ceilings: If you have high ceilings, you'll need a chandelier with a longer chain or downrod.
